Episode 82 of Services Economy with Fexingo dives into the next frontier of health insurance risk assessment: grocery store purchase data. Lucas and Luna explore how insurers partner with data brokers like Nielsen and loyalty card programs to analyze everything from soda purchases to produce choices, building health risk profiles without a single medical test. The conversation centers on a 2025 study from the University of Pennsylvania that found shoppers who bought at least one sugary cereal per month had 18% higher rates of metabolic syndrome diagnoses. But the data cuts both ways — insurers also offer discounts for buying whole grains and vegetables. How accurate is this surrogate for health, and what happens when your receipt determines your premium? Lucas and Luna debate the trade-offs between lower costs and privacy, the regulatory gray zone under the Affordable Care Act, and the quiet growth of 'health scoring' models that rely on consumer spend data.
